First, will the cold cause a cold?
In the past, people usually thought that the weather was cold and people would easily catch a cold if they were blown by the wind. In traditional Chinese medicine, colds are called colds. People with colds are usually afraid of wind and cold, and colds are more common in winter and spring. Therefore, people think that they will catch a cold when the wind blows, and that it is the cold that causes colds. In fact, cold weather and windy weather will not increase the chance of catching a cold.
It is easier to catch a cold in winter, which makes people misunderstand that it must be because of the cold weather, but in fact it has nothing to do with the weather. When the weather gets cold, everyone stays indoors and doesn't want to go out, and seals the windows. This creates more opportunities for germs to spread to each other and increases the infection rate.
Colds sometimes cause fever and people feel cold. This is because they think they have caught a cold and have a fever. In addition, cold weather will stimulate people's noses and runny noses, which is a natural reaction. One of the symptoms of a cold is also a runny nose, which is easy to associate. So what exactly is a cold? Colds are the most common disease caused by viral infections of the upper respiratory tract. They can occur throughout the year, but are more common in winter and spring.
Colds are divided into common colds and influenza.
The pathogens of the common cold are viruses. There are hundreds of known cold viruses, mainly rhinoviruses.
Influenza is referred to as the flu. Does it sound familiar? For example, if you talk about bird flu, do you feel like you are talking about it? So understand what exactly influenza is? It is very helpful for us to prevent and treat influenza.
Let’s go back to the content, influenza, an acute respiratory infectious disease mainly caused by influenza viruses. Influenza viruses are divided into three types: A, B, and C. Among them, type A antigens are very easy to mutate. Therefore, influenza pandemics are all caused by type A viruses. Types B and C are locally popular or sporadic.
Since most viruses are not sensitive to anti-infective drugs, the treatment of colds is mainly symptomatic. If you have fever, headache, and body aches, you can use antipyretics and analgesics first. You can also choose to relieve nasal congestion and runny nose. Nasal decongestants, antihistamines for allergies, anti-inflammatory throat lozenges for sore throat, and traditional Chinese medicine.
Traditional Chinese medicine can be divided into three types according to the cause: wind-cold type, wind-heat type and summer-heat type. There are also differences in the medication.
The course of a cold usually lasts about a week. People without severe symptoms may need no or less medication. They must rest and drink plenty of boiled water. After taking the medicine for a week, if the symptoms are still not relieved or disappeared, you should consult a doctor.
